Revive Santa Ana Spending Plan <br />July 6, 2021 <br />Page 4 <br />Expenditure Category <br />Amount <br />Recovery from the Pandemic <br />$5,400,000 <br />Direct Assistance Programs <br />$26,832,101 <br />Public Health and Safety <br />$16,350,000 <br />Critical Infrastructure <br />$21,250,000 <br />City Fiscal Health <br />$10,180,000 <br />Total <br />$80,012,101 <br />Staff recommends that the City Council approve the $80,012,101 Revive Santa Ana <br />Spending Plan, and appropriate the City's primary ARPA allocation of $64,180,000 (first <br />tranche only). The appropriation recommendation for the $14,026,593 Emergency Rental <br />Assistance Program was approved by the City Council at the July 6, 2020 meeting. The <br />remaining $1,805,508 of the $80,012,101 spending plan is for federal housing vouchers, <br />scheduled for City Council consideration is in a separate staff report on this same agenda. <br />Staff anticipates the spending plan will evolve, as the U.S. Department of Treasury is <br />continually updating the spending guidelines and program popularity and use will affect <br />spending priorities. Similar to the spending authorization for the Coronavirus Aid, Relief <br />and Economic Security (CARES) Act, staff requests the City Council grant authorization <br />to the City Manager to shift money between line items within the spending plan. The <br />City Manager will not have the authority to increase or decrease the overall <br />appropriation. <br />ENVIRONMENTAL IMPACT <br />There is no environmental impact associated with this action. <br />FISCAL IMPACT <br />Multiple departments will manage the various spending initiatives, and accounting units <br />have been set-up accordingly in the new ARPA special revenue fund 181 to account for <br />$64,180,000 of expenditures. <br />Department <br />Account Number <br />Amount <br />City Attorne 's Office <br />18108013-6XXXX <br />$500,000 <br />City Manager's Office <br />18103013-6XXXX <br />4,200,000 <br />Community Development <br />18118013-6XXXX <br />10,200,000 <br />Finance <br />18110013-6XXXX <br />11,180,000 <br />Information Technology <br />18120013-6XXXX <br />5,500,000 <br />Library <br />18111013-6XXXX <br />9,000,000 <br />Parks and Recreation <br />18113013-6XXXX <br />13,850,000 <br />Planning and Building <br />18116013-6XXXX <br />1,000,000 <br />Police <br />18114013-6XXXX <br />500,000 <br />Public Works <br />18117013-6XXXX <br />8,250,000 <br />City Council 29 — 4 7/20/2021 <br />
